I just got a new P22. Took it out yesterday and it did pretty well. I shot CCI Mini Mags and Fed Bulk. Fed Bulk had 3 failure to feeds. Slide went forward but did not chamber a round. That was out of 300 rounds. Trigger is heavy but hopefully that will ease up with shooting. Accuracy was ok for a 3.5" barrel and the crappy trigger. I tore it down when I got home and had some slight peening on the slide from the ears. I smoothed them out so it should be ok now. I will be getting a Tactical Inovations can adapter tomorrow for my Tac65. Only reason I bought the P22. I have a TacSol PacLite upper on my 22/45. It's better for accuracy.
